Vet services in your home, and now an opportunity to say goodbye to pets at crematorium set up in old warehouse

ANIMAL lovers will be able to say a final goodbye to their pets with the launch of a new pet crematorium in Derbyshire.

John and Catherine Rosie, owners of VetCare, opened the facility in Belper last Tuesday.

Lifelong animal lovers John and Catherine spent months renovating an old warehouse at Goods Wharf next to the River Derwent to be kitted out with everything that pet owners could want to ease their sorrow when their animals die.

The couple believe their venture could be unique in the UK.

Not only does it offer owners the opportunity to visit the crematorium and hold a funeral service there, it is also owned and run by an independent family vet practice, which operates a full suite of veterinary services.

VetCare@Home employs 18 professionals who offer an at-home service, avoiding the need to attend a practice.

With its mobile surgical ambulance, the practice offers vaccinations, microchipping, worming and at-home operations, and when pets are at the end of their life, at home euthanasia.
